Abstract

The article examines the analysis of the process of liquid flowing out of the vessel opening using the mathematical modeling method. Based on Torricelli's law, the main equations for determining the flow rate and flow rate are presented. Based on the calculation results, the relationship between the liquid height and the outlet velocity was analyzed.
